Bollywood the Show: help!
Hello!!!
This week I have watched twice the musical "Bollywood the Show" performed in Barcelona after months of success in several cities around the world. I have to say that the show is fantastic, full of colour and energy, and mixes traditional music with some of the Bollywood hits of the present. The director of the choreography is the one of Lagaan, and the music has been made by those of Dhoom, so the performance is simply brilliant! But I need some help... In the show there are some songs that are not included in the official CD of the performance. These are songs from some of the most popular Bollywood films of the last years (Dhoom, Tara Rum Pum, Kal Ho Naa Ho, etc), and fortunately I have been able to recognise all of them... except ONE!!! and this is why I appeal to your help!!! (because I liked it a lot). Here are some clues: it is a song in which the dancers have something similar to a small stick in their hands, and while they dance they hit the sticks ones with the others (it seems a traditional dance, but with a modern treatment). I do not know if it can help, but this dance takes place when the two main characters of the story get married. I think I have seen this dance in a film, but I do not remember it!!! So... you ... Bollywood fans... could you help me to identify it (the film, the song... whatever)? Thank you!!! |

?Was it just women dancing with the sticks? If so it's a Garba dance, if men and women it's Dandiya Raas. At least that's my understanding from my dance teacher.
